Building at Rynek 2 in Lublin

The building at Rynek 2 is located in the historic old town of Lublin in Poland , more precisely: on the market square . The Polish writer and poet Sebastian Fabian Klonowic († 1602) lived in this house .

history

In the 16th century, there were two buildings each made of brick and wood at the site of today's classicist building. Towards the end of the 16th century these were converted into two two-story houses. At that time a building was owned by Jan Wiślicki, who later became Sebastian Klonowic's father-in-law. Sebastian Klonowic was a writer, councilor of Lublin and in 1600 also mayor of Lublin. Due to the fact that he lived in this house, it is also called the Klonowic's house . In 1785, both buildings on the property belonged to banker David Hayzler. He converted both buildings and created the classicist facade. The top floor is marked MDCCLXXXV (1785) on the surrounding wall . The building was renovated between 1936 and 1939. The sgraffito decorations by Jan Wodyński date from this period . The decorations show flower garlands and medallions depicting Wincenty Pol , Jan Kochanowski , Mikołaj Rej and Biernat from Lublin . On the top floor between the windows there are heraldic cartouches. During a renovation at the beginning of the 21st century, an inscription was restored on the ground floor. The inscription reads DOM ONGI SEBASTIANA KLONOWICZA "ACERN" AUTORA FLISA ODN. RP 1939 and means The House of Sebastian Klonowic "Acern" the author of Flis, RIP 1939 . Since the inscription was not in line with the 10th anniversary of the People's Republic of Poland , it was removed in 1954.
